Heliosperma macranthum Pančić (1875: 11–12) View in CoL .

Silene macrantha H. Neumayer ex Hayek (1918: 143) View in CoL .

Lectotype (designated here):— MONTENEGRO. Mts Komovi : “In rupestribus calcareis m. Kom”, August 1873, Pančić s.n. ( BEOU 1718 View Materials !, Fig. 4).

Isolectotypes:— “ In rupestrib. calc. mon. Kom Monten. austr.”, August 1873, Pančić s.n. ( PAD-HD05147 !); “Flora Montenegrina M. Kom”, August 1873, Pančić s.n. ( BP 124431!) .

Notes:—Three specimens belonging to the original material were found. The specimen deposited in BEOU is the most representative, containing both fruits and flowers. There are also additional labels with notes about morphological characteristics and ecological preferences. Pančić’s dilemma about choosing a name for the taxon can also be seen in many notes attached to the sheet. One of the labels bears three different names, with Heliosperma macranthum , followed by Pančić’s signature, written above the others. The other two designations are “ Silene bertiscaeus ” [sic!], followed by an indication that the species is new, and “ Heliosperma bertisceum ”. The epithet “bertisceus” is in accordance with the geographical affiliation of Mts Komovi, which are part of the Prokletije massif or “ Mons Bertiscus ” in Latin. The large flowers prevailed over the geographical determinant, and Pančić chose the specific epithet “ macranthum ”.

Koeleria grandiflora var. subaristata Pančić (1875: 97–98) View in CoL .

K. subaristata (Pančić) Domin (1907: 165) View in CoL .

Lectotype (designated here):— MONTENEGRO. Mts Komovi : “In monte Kom”, 1873, Pančić s.n. ( BEOU 13510 View Materials !, Fig. 5). Isolectotype:—“In saxosis m. Kom (Bertiscus) montenegro bor.”, August 1873, Pančić s.n. ( W 1916-0022086 !).

= Koeleria lobata (M. Bieb.) Roemer & Schultes (1817: 620) View in CoL Dactylis lobata Marschall von Bieberstein (1808: 67) View in CoL .

– “ K. vallesiana ” sensu Pančić (1856: 591) View in CoL [“valesiaca”] [non (Honck.) Gaudin (1808: 47)].

– “ K. splendens ” sensu auct. [non Presl (1820: 34)].

Notes:—We found two vouchers belonging to the original material and designated the sheet deposited in BEOU as lectotype since the specimen is more representative. Details on the label match the locality given in the protologue and the year of collection is the same year in which Pančić collected material to prepare the Elenchus . The specimen deposited in W was indicated as type material without specification of the type status.

Orobanche cruenta var. adusta Pančić (1875: 72) View in CoL .

Orobanche reticulata View in CoL [ var. pallidiflora ] f. adusta (Pančić) Beck (1890: 220) .

Lectotype (designated here):— MONTENEGRO. Mts Komovi : “In saxosis ad Mrdzanov do sub m. Kom in Crnagora”, August 1873, Pančić s.n. ( BEOU 8116 View Materials !, Fig. 6).

Notes:— There are four specimens mounted on the same herbarium sheet under the same number. The first one from the left was probably sent by Tomassini (question mark on the label around it) for comparison, as stated in Elenchus . Since Pančić spent two days on Mts Komovi and there are two different labels the specimens may not belong to a single gathering. We here designate the third specimen from the left as lectotype, being the most complete and representative .

Sonchus pallescens Pančić (1875: 55) View in CoL .

Lectotype (designated here):— MONTENEGRO. Cetinje : “Цеtиње [Cetinje]”, s.d., J. Pančić s.n. ( BEOU 15443 View Materials !, Fig. 7).

= Sonchus oleraceus Linnaeus (1753: 794) View in CoL .

Notes:— Pančić asked colleagues for an opinion about material sent as Sonchus glaucescens Jord. ( Pančić 1875) View in CoL —the name that is written on the label of the specimen designated here as lectotype. The year and month of the collection are missing on the label, but Pančić visited Cetinje only in 1873, during his one and only visit to Montenegro. Notably , the locality (“Цеtиње [Cetinje]”) is written in Cyrillic except for the letter “t”, written in Latin alphabet, which is characteristic for Pančić (Vukojičić pers. obs.). This voucher is the only one from the original material that we could trace .
